equal
deleted
inserted
replaced
65 pattern_sizer.AddWindow(pattern_label, flag=wx.ALIGN_BOTTOM) |
65 pattern_sizer.AddWindow(pattern_label, flag=wx.ALIGN_BOTTOM) |
66 |
66 |
67 self.CaseSensitive = wx.CheckBox(self, label=_('Case sensitive')) |
67 self.CaseSensitive = wx.CheckBox(self, label=_('Case sensitive')) |
68 pattern_sizer.AddWindow(self.CaseSensitive, flag=wx.GROW) |
68 pattern_sizer.AddWindow(self.CaseSensitive, flag=wx.GROW) |
69 |
69 |
70 self.Pattern = wx.TextCtrl(self, size=wx.Size(0, 24)) |
70 self.Pattern = wx.TextCtrl(self) |
71 pattern_sizer.AddWindow(self.Pattern, flag=wx.GROW) |
71 pattern_sizer.AddWindow(self.Pattern, flag=wx.GROW) |
72 |
72 |
73 self.RegularExpression = wx.CheckBox(self, label=_('Regular expression')) |
73 self.RegularExpression = wx.CheckBox(self, label=_('Regular expression')) |
74 pattern_sizer.AddWindow(self.RegularExpression, flag=wx.GROW) |
74 pattern_sizer.AddWindow(self.RegularExpression, flag=wx.GROW) |
75 |
75 |
138 def OnScopeChanged(self, event): |
138 def OnScopeChanged(self, event): |
139 self.ElementsList.Enable(self.OnlyElements.GetValue()) |
139 self.ElementsList.Enable(self.OnlyElements.GetValue()) |
140 event.Skip() |
140 event.Skip() |
141 |
141 |
142 def OnOK(self, event): |
142 def OnOK(self, event): |
|
143 message = None |
143 if self.Pattern.GetValue() == "": |
144 if self.Pattern.GetValue() == "": |
144 message = _("Form isn't complete. Pattern to search must be filled!") |
145 message = _("Form isn't complete. Pattern to search must be filled!") |
145 else: |
146 else: |
146 wrong_pattern = False |
147 wrong_pattern = False |
147 if self.RegularExpression.GetValue(): |
148 if self.RegularExpression.GetValue(): |